Sources: Chase Young — the former No. 2 pick in the 2020 draft who was named NFL Defensive Rookie of the Year — is expected to be activated this week to play Sunday in his first game since tearing his ACL and MCL in a game against the Buccaneers last November. A boost for Wash D.
— Adam Schefter (@AdamSchefter) November 15, 2022

There was a controversial personal foul in last night’s Commanders-Eagles game. Most assumed C.J. Gardner-Johnson was penalized for a late hit. Actually, he was flagged for lowering his helmet and making forcible contact with Curtis Samuel. https://t.co/R9j8fetU6k
— ProFootballTalk (@ProFootballTalk) November 16, 2022
